Big problem. Looking at my notes, 32 Megs was required for a text based
system in 7.3. The GUI installation wanted 128 Megs.
I've got a laptop with 32MB running WBEL3 (basically RHEL3) in graphics
mode.
It's rubbish. Don't do it.
